I just installed SuSE 9.3, and installed all the updates.
If I run emacs -q under gnome, (plain emacs, doesn't load my config files), it
opens an emacs window, and dispays the *scratch* buffer. If I type one
character in that buffer, it's okay. If I type a second character, I get:
Fatal error (11).Segmentation fault
Emacs runs okay with the "-nw" option (no separate window).
Any idea what's wrong? I even tried compiling emacs from scratch and get the
same problem.
